Pitt-Virginia Set for Noon Kickoff in Charlottesville on November 12

Published

on

After back-to-back primetime road games against Louisville and North Carolina, after a quick stop back at Acrisure Stadium, Pitt will kickoff against Virginia at noon on Nov. 12.

It’s just Pitt’s second noon kickoff of the season, and the contest will be televised on the ACC Network — with a broadcast team to be announced at a later date.

Virginia is in the midst of a difficult season, with conference-leading quarterback Brennan Armstrong falling back to earth falling a strong season. The Cavaliers are 3-5 (1-4 ACC) this season with conference losses to Louisville, Duke, Miami and Syracuse this season.

Pitt is 9-4 all-time against Virginia dating back to an inaugural 26-0 win back in 1953. Pitt has won six of the last eight matchups, including a 48-38 win over UVa last season at what-was-then Heinz Field to secure the ACC Coastal title. Kenny Pickett and Jordan Addison combined for four touchdowns in the key win.
